Output 43fe9f516604afd30c266aeaa6a32f2b0214edf4f9b05721b2bfb83d044fbf91:1

value
39270552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d8276b9496b43a1f744805063c9e438dabc84e8 OP_EQUALVERIFY OP_CHECKSIG
address
1JH313AH5r2y8HwVHKjtue81FuZ7SkBjKT
transaction
43fe9f516604afd30c266aeaa6a32f2b0214edf4f9b05721b2bfb83d044fbf91
spent
true